TRW unveils hybrid tyre pressure monitoring system
ERJ staff report (DS)
Wueschheim, Germany -- TRW Automotive Holdings Corp. has developed its next generation tyre pressure monitoring system (TPMS) - a hybrid system which uses a combination of sensing technologies to identify which tyre is at reduced pressure, or elevated remperature.
The system uses basic, wheel-mounted direct TPMS sensors to measure the pressure and temperature of the air inside a tyre, but this has reduced identification functionality. This is found through data from a vehicle's ABS or ESC wheel speed sensors.
TRW anticipates that its hybrid TPMS will be ready for production in 2013.
